94 SL600 slow to engage reverse
 
on my dad's sl, the car takes several seconds, to enage reverse.

Is there any kind of adjustment that can be made, or is the car due for a tranny rebuild?

Its annoying to put the car in reverse, and have to wait a bit before the gear engages.

The car still drives great, and has no problems in drive or any of the other forward gears with engaging, and shifts excellently when driving. but revers takes what seems like forever to engage.

Anyone have any ideas of where to start looking? the car has to go in the shop anyway for something else, so if it is a simple adjustment or so, I want to have my dad get it taken care of.

IF the reverse clutches aren't worn out then there is a mod that might help the slow engagement. HOW long has this happened? If it just started then the reverse clutches are wearing out.
